Suntech Announces Key Takeaways from Analyst and Investor Day in Hong Kong

2007-03-26 21:16 1664

BEIJING, March 26 /Xinhua-PRNewswire/ -- Suntech Power Holdings Co., Ltd. (NYSE: STP), one of the world's leading manufacturers of photovoltaic (PV) cells, hosted an Analyst and Investor Day in Hong Kong on Monday, March 26, welcoming guests from the Asian, European and U.S. investment communities.

Dr. Zhengrong Shi, Suntech's chairman and CEO, delivered opening remarks summarizing management's vision to become the leading global pure-play producer of solar energy products. Dr. Shi commented on Suntech's successes in the worldwide photovoltaic (PV) market, including the Company's rapid ascent to become the number three global PV vendor in cells and modules in just five years.

Dr. Shi noted that Suntech's operations, which combine world class PV technology with the industry's lowest cost per watt large-scale production, delivered record results for 2006.

During the event, members of Suntech management spoke on a range of subjects and delivered the following key takeaway messages:

-- Dr. Tadao Kasahara, President, MSK Corporation

MSK's core strengths include market leadership in Building

Integrated Photovoltaics (BIPV) with highly specialized product

development efficiencies, well established Japanese market

penetration and sales channels that are complementary to Suntech's

business development network.

-- Mr. Graham Artes, Chief Operations Officer

Suntech's production process key differentiators such as low cost

China-based manufacturing, minimal wafer breakage rate, industry-

leading capacity expansion targets and rapid commercialization of R&D

improvements. Suntech's new production facilities and zero-energy

building were also discussed. The Company is targeting 420MW capacity

by year-end 2007 and seeks to break the 1GW production capacity

barrier by year-end 2010.

-- Dr. Stuart Wenham, Chief Technical Officer

Suntech's strong and proven R&D processes were detailed, with

expectations for its crystalline silicon technology roadmap including

production of 20% solar conversion efficiency PV cells in 2008 and

continued reduction in wafer thickness, both of which are expected to

lead to gross margin improvement. Features of Suntech's new

semiconductor finger technology, crystalline silicon thin film solar

cell technology and high value-added BIPV technology development were

also showcased.

-- Mr. Roger Ye, Director, Sales

-- Mr. Jerry Stokes, President, Suntech Europe

-- Mr. Steven Chan, Vice President, Business Development

Sales initiatives and market trends were discussed including Suntech's

sales and brand advantages as an industry pioneer with globally

diversified growth and a reputation for consistently high quality

products. The sales and marketing panel noted that Suntech expects to

see dynamic sales growth in Spain and North America during 2007.

-- Ms. Amy Yi Zhang, Chief Financial Officer

Suntech's financial performance and 2007 trends were covered

including the Company's sustainable cost advantages. Ms. Zhang also

described Suntech's strong supplier relationships, financial strength

and scale which have enabled Suntech to lock in silicon supply

during a period of industry-wide supply shortage. Ms. Zhang

reiterated Suntech's first quarter and full year 2007 outlook for

revenue, production output, average sales prices and gross margins

that was provided during its fourth quarter 2006 earnings conference

call.

About Suntech

Suntech Power Holdings Co., Ltd. is a leading solar energy company in the world as measured by both production output and capacity of solar cells and modules. Suntech provides solar solutions for a green future. Suntech designs, develops, manufactures, and markets a variety of high quality, cost effective and environmentally friendly PV cells and modules for electric power applications in the residential, commercial, industrial, and public utility sectors. Suntech's majority-owned subsidiary, MSK Corporation is one of Japan's largest PV manufacturers and one of the top-ranked companies in the building-integrated photovoltaics (BIPV) space. Suntech's customers are located in various markets worldwide, including key markets throughout Europe, Japan, China and the United States.
